Bonjour, j’ai quelques prises NOUS A1Z qui me servent à cerner la consommation électrique de certains matériels.
Suite à un changement de réfrigérateur j’aimerais remettre à zéro le cumul de la prise, mais ni sur la version papier ni sur le site de NOUS je ne trouve de solution, google ne m’a pas plus aidé sur ce coup là, et le support du fournisseur est parti pour noyer le poisson.
Quelqu’un sait ça, ici ?
Merci
OuI. Va dans l’outil de développement et appelle le service calibrate de utility_meter
service: utility_meter.calibrate
data:
value: "0"
target:
entity_id: sensor.mon_entite
3 « J'aime »
Et pour ceux qui utilise Z2MQTT, il y a en général toutes les informations nécessaires sur le site internet pour faire ce type de manipulation.
Reset energy
To reset Sum of consumed energy
, use the Dev console and execute:
Endpoint
: 1
Cluster
: 0x00
Command
: 0
Payload
: (don’t change this)
Next time the plug gets polled, Sum of consumed energy
will start from zero again.
1 « J'aime »
Super, ça marche, et au passage j’ai découvert cette console !
Merci
Bonsoir,
Je me permets de relancer ce sujet.
Je suis tout à fait nouveau dans Home Assistant et j’ai les mêmes prises pour lesquelles je souhaiterais faire un reset de la consommation totale.
Le code ci-dessous retourne ce message d’erreur :
The automation « RESET PRISE NOUS01 » (automation.reset_prise_nous01
) has an action that calls an unknown service: utility_meter.calibrate
alias: RESET PRISE NOUS01
description: ""
trigger:
- platform: time
at: "21:40:00"
condition: []
action:
- service: utility_meter.calibrate
data:
value: "0"
target:
device_id: sensor.tz3000_2putqrmw_ts011f_summation_delivered
mode: single
Merci pour votre aide
Salut,
Il vient d’où ce yaml ? Syntaxiquement c’est pas valable
ça, c’est sans doute mieux
alias: RESET PRISE NOUS01
description: ""
trigger:
- platform: time
at: "21:40:00"
condition: []
action:
- service: utility_meter.calibrate
data:
value: "0"
target:
device_id: sensor.tz3000_2putqrmw_ts011f_summation_delivered
mode: single
Le plus simple c’est de passer par l’ui, au moins on est certain que c’est correct
Si tu n’as a le faire qu’une fois, tu peux aussi appeler le service via l’outil de développement.
Bonjour,
Merci pour ta réponse.
Mais le code que tu mets est identique au code original.
Merci pour ton aide
Salut,
En fait, pas tout à fait… Les espaces en début de ligne comptent…
1 « J'aime »
Bonjour
Quand j’applique ce code je reçois le message d’erreur suivant :
The automation « RESET PRISE NOUS01 » (automation.reset_prise_nous01
) has an action that calls an unknown service: utility_meter.calibrate
.
This error prevents the automation from running correctly. Maybe this service is no longer available, or perhaps a typo caused it.
(je suis tout à fait novice sur HA)
Merci
prahal
Février 22, 2023, 2:15
#11
Je pointerais pour une version de homeassistant trop ancienne. Quelle sont tes information de version de HomeAssistant ?
1 « J'aime »
service: utility_meter.calibrate
data:
value: "0"
target:
entity_id: sensor.mon_entite
Bonsoir, chez moi lorsque je lance ce service pour remettre à zero la conso de ma prise, j’ai une erreur :
« Échec d’appel du service utility_meter.calibrate. Unable to find service utility_meter.calibrate »
Mon HA est à jour et visblement ce service n’est pas trouvé. Savez-vous si il a été remplacé par autre chose ?
Merci par avance pour vos réponses